sábado, 25 de enero de 2014
viernes, 17 de enero de 2014
1.3 MÉTRICAS DE CALIDAD
Métricas de calidad
Las métricas del software se aplican para valorar cualitativamente algún
factor relativo al mismo, mide la calidad del análisis y de los requisitos
capturados
Principales características de la métrica de calidad
·
Simple y
fácil de calcular
·
Empírica
·
Consistente
y objetiva
·
Independiente
del lenguaje de programación
·
Que
proporcione información útil
·
Veremos
las más representativas en cada fase del ciclo de vida.
1.2 FACTORES DE CALIDAD
Factores de calidad
Los factores de calidad sirven para descomponer el
concepto genérico de “calidad” en otros más sencillos, para facilitar su
control y su medición.
• Corrección: mide el grado en que un programa
satisface sus especificaciones y consigue los objetivos del usuario.
• Fiabilidad: mide el grado en que se puede esperar que un programa lleve a cabo sus funciones esperada con la precisión requerida.
• Eficiencia: mide la cantidad de recursos de computadora y de código requerido por un programa para que lleve a cabo las funciones especificadas.
• Integridad: es el grado en que puede controlarse el acceso al software o a los datos por personal no autorizado.
• Facilidad de Uso: es el esfuerzo requerido para aprender un programa e interpretar la información de entrada y de salida.
• Facilidad de Mantenimiento: es el esfuerzo requerido para localizar y arreglar programas.
• Facilidad de Prueba: es el esfuerzo requerido para probar un programa.
• Flexibilidad: es el esfuerzo requerido para modificar un sistema operativo.
• Portabilidad: es el esfuerzo requerido para transferir un software de un hardware o un entorno de sistemas a otro.
• Reusabilidad: es el grado en que un programa (o partes de un programa) se puede reutilizar en otro.
• Facilidad de Interoperación: es el esfuerzo requerido para asociar un programa a otro.
• Fiabilidad: mide el grado en que se puede esperar que un programa lleve a cabo sus funciones esperada con la precisión requerida.
• Eficiencia: mide la cantidad de recursos de computadora y de código requerido por un programa para que lleve a cabo las funciones especificadas.
• Integridad: es el grado en que puede controlarse el acceso al software o a los datos por personal no autorizado.
• Facilidad de Uso: es el esfuerzo requerido para aprender un programa e interpretar la información de entrada y de salida.
• Facilidad de Mantenimiento: es el esfuerzo requerido para localizar y arreglar programas.
• Facilidad de Prueba: es el esfuerzo requerido para probar un programa.
• Flexibilidad: es el esfuerzo requerido para modificar un sistema operativo.
• Portabilidad: es el esfuerzo requerido para transferir un software de un hardware o un entorno de sistemas a otro.
• Reusabilidad: es el grado en que un programa (o partes de un programa) se puede reutilizar en otro.
• Facilidad de Interoperación: es el esfuerzo requerido para asociar un programa a otro.
1.1 CALIDAD, NORMAS, ESTÁNDARES Y MODELOS O INSTITUCIONES QUE REGULAN LA CALIDAD
CALIDAD
La
calidad de software se basa en el buen funcionamiento del mismo se dice
que para que un software cumpla con los
objetivos:
Concordancia
del software con los requerimientos: el cliente desea que el software satisfaga
sus necesidades con gran calidad
Seguir
una metodología correcta apropiada a nuestro proyecto
El
software siempre debe de tener requerimientos como ser fácil de mantener y
fácil de manejar
Normas
Una
norma es una regla que debe ser respetada y que permite ajustar ciertas
conductas o actividades. Las normas se enfocan más en los procesos por los
que tienen que pasar los productos y los estándares especifican la calidad
con la que debe contar los productos.
ESTÁNDARES
Es
un conjunto de reglas que deben cumplir los productos, procedimientos o
investigaciones que afirmen ser compatibles con el mismo producto. Los
estándares ofrecen muchos beneficios, reduciendo las diferencias
entre los productos y generando un ambiente de estabilidad, madurez y
calidad en beneficio de consumidores e inversores.
MODELOS O
INSTITUCIONES QUE REGULAN LA CALIDAD
ü ISO Organización Internacional para la
Estandarización.
ü NORMEX Sociedad Mexicana de Normalización y
Certificación.
ü IQC International Quality Certification.
ü GLC Germanischer Lloyd Certificación México
Suscribirse a:
Entradas (Atom)